In this classic tale, Flora Poste, orphaned at 19, chooses to live with relatives at Cold Comfort Farm in Sussex, where cows are named Feckless, Aimless, Pointless, and Graceless. The proprietors, the dour Starkadder family, are tyrannized by Flora's mysterious aunt, who controls the household from a locked room. Flora's confident and clever management of an alarming cast of eccentrics--from the mad woman in the attic to the peasants with their West Country accents and mystical herbs--provides a satirical look at a dark, rural scene. Sixteen years after she last set foot in the picturesque village of Howling, Flora Poste--the disobedient yet charming protagonist of "Cold Comfort Farm"--returns to the fray to help her relatives, the troubled Starkadders, who own Cold Comfort Farm. Their farm has been restored as a museum, decorated in false English country style, and has become the venue for a conference of the International Thinkers Group, which includes ineffable painters, insufferable sculptors, eccentric Eastern sages, and a whole plethora of intellectuals whose greatest obsession is annoying and shocking the locals. A satire on the stiff and pretentious English art establishment, this sequel lives up to the audacious and intelligent humor of its predecessor. When poet Richard Cadogan decides to spend his holidays in Oxford after a disagreement with his greedy publisher, he can't possibly imagine that the first thing he'll find there will be the corpse of a woman on the floor of a toy shop. Things only get stranger when he escorts police back to the scene of the crime, only to discover that the toy shop has disappeared and that it has been replaced by a grocery store. Cadogan enlists the help of English professor and amateur detective Gervase Fen, and the bookish duo face an impossible murder, clues in the form of an absurd poem, and wild persecutions through the city--all of which make for a testament to the unusual. This chilling fictionalized account starkly describes the horrific events that coincided with the Great Plague that struck London in 1665. With surgical precision, this book becomes witness to the most heroic and most selfish human behavior and includes episodes ranging from the emotional to the terrifying. This extraordinary examination includes vivid detail of the rising death toll and the transformation of the city as its citizens flee and those who remain live in fear and despair. The stories of appalling human suffering and grief give this dramatic narrative its compelling historical veracity.
